About the Role

We are currently seeking expressions of interest for Engineering Technicians Mechanical (Boilermakers) within the Rolling Stock Maintenance Team.

Reporting to the NPOCRS Shift Supervisor, the successful candidate will hold safety in the utmost regard, be highly motivated and proactive, have strong communication skills, and proven ability applicable to the position.

Your responsibilities will include:

An overriding commitment to health, safety, environment responsibility and sustainable development

Ensure conformance with the BHP Values, Code of Conduct and relevant statutory obligations

Previous experience working within Rolling Stock Maintenance (highly desirable)

Flexible, team-orientated approach with proactive communications skills

A desire to achieve results through great team work, and the ability to collaborate effectively within a multi-skilled team

Completing all required documentation, data entry and reports

Initiating and/ or participating in continuous improvement projects

About You

As the successful candidate you will possess the following:

Boilermaker/Heavy Engineering trade certification (essential), with ‘Coded Welding’ sign-off (highly desirable)

An understanding of BHP computer systems, 1SAP, Loc8, Outlook and Microsoft Office (desirable)

Good understanding of the BHP Operating System (BOS)

Highly motivated and proactive approach to problem solving

Excellent communication skills, with the ability to collaborate with multiple stakeholders

This role will be offered on a 7D7X roster for Residential or FIFO candidates.
